Sturgian Conspiracy Hellion Skill Values:
| One Handed | Two Handed | Polearm | Bow | Crossbow | Throwing | Riding | Athletics |
| 130 | 150 | 80 | 60 | 40 | 80 | 30 | 110 |
Breakdown:
- Two Handed (150): This is their bread and butter. If you want a unit that swings a big two-handed weapon with serious power, these guys deliver.
- Athletics (110): They're tough and can keep up the pace on the battlefield, which pairs well with their melee focus.
- One Handed (130) & Polearm (80): They're decent with one-handed weapons and polearms, but don't expect them to be specialists here.
- Throwing (80): They can chuck a few things, but it's not their main role.
- Bow (60) & Crossbow (40): Yeah, don't count on them for ranged support. These scores are pretty low.
- Riding (30): They're definitely infantry. If you need cavalry, look elsewhere.
Tips for Using Conspiracy Hellions
- These guys excel in close-quarters combat, especially when they can bring their Two Handed skill to bear. Stick them in the thick of the fight where they can do the most damage.
- Pair them with units that can provide ranged support or flank enemies, as they won't be contributing much from afar.
- Don't expect them to be your primary cavalry or archers; they're shock troops through and through.
